**Q: Who approves breaking schema changes in Relayforge?**

Breaking changes to registered event schemas require a compatibility override, which only the platform stewards can grant. Reviewers should reject any PR that bumps a major schema version without a linked override ticket. Non-breaking additive fields pass automatically. If you're unsure whether a change is breaking, ask the stewards before approving.

escalation mailbox, tadug-bagag: gileth@nelvroforge.corp

## Data stores: locker access flow

Quick refresher before the sync: the Tumblebin locker flow touches two stores. Access codes live in the sessions cache (short TTL, nothing persisted), while locker assignments and pickup history sit in the main relational store. When a customer can't open a locker, it's almost always a stale assignment row, not the cache. To poke at assignments directly, connect to the primary with the string below.

primary connection of haduf-tawef = mongodb://norwyn_svc:uW@db-3293.novacstack.local:5432/novwyn

Runbook: Lattice Gateway Circuit Breaker — Account Recovery

When the Fernwick upstream API trips the circuit breaker for more than ten minutes, the service account backing the retry queue can become locked. Reviewers approving the recovery patch should verify the breaker half-open threshold is unchanged and that the lockout reset script targets only the Lattice staging tenant. After the script runs, the operator must authenticate to the recovery console using the passphrase shown on the next line.

unlock words, tafog-faduf: ulaath-druwyn

New on-call engineers should read the postmortem for the Ferncastle stale-cache bug. In short: the edge cache kept serving expired pricing entries because the invalidation worker silently dropped messages when its queue hit capacity. Symptoms were subtle — customers saw prices up to six hours old, but health checks stayed green. The fix added dead-letter alerting and a TTL ceiling. If you see cache-age alerts today, follow the same diagnostic steps. The complete postmortem and diagnostic checklist are on the internal page below.

runbook for taguf-bawep: https://jira.zemvarsys.internal/browse/browse/display/pages/843b